Commit Graph

449 Commits

Author SHA1 Message Date
Joshua Powers 4d4d7f4c80
docs(readme): Add links to plugins (#15342) 2024-05-14 12:32:01 +02:00
Joshua Powers a78e02c3ae
docs: Revamp readme (#15290)
Co-authored-by: Dane Strandboge <136023093+DStrand1@users.noreply.github.com>
2024-05-06 20:13:53 +02:00
Joshua Powers f5cf3ff4b5
chore: Update to go1.22.0 (#14697) 2024-02-09 14:10:33 -05:00
iBug c89bab503e
docs(readme): Update minimum system requirements (#14536) 2024-01-08 07:38:11 -07:00
Joshua Powers 5fb290fb46
chore: Update to go1.21.0 (#13794) 2023-08-28 14:30:44 -06:00
Joshua Powers 21f542d9c7
docs: Update minimum documented go version (#12869) 2023-03-15 17:51:32 +01:00
Joshua Powers 16744624c6
chore: Update package repo GPG key (#12544) 2023-01-26 10:55:12 +01:00
Thomas Casteleyn 5dec7c7d8f
docs: add telegraf Homebrew formula link (#12233) 2022-11-14 07:53:24 -07:00
Sebastian Spaink 34ae987d0a
docs: Add go report badge (#11774) 2022-09-07 07:59:38 -05:00
Sebastian Spaink fa811ed983
chore: Using Windows, add exe extension to tools (#11608) 2022-08-03 17:50:23 -05:00
Jamie Strandboge 4db65664fa
chore: make apt-get instructions consistent and add GPG fingerprint (#11326) 2022-06-17 11:09:57 -06:00
Sebastian Spaink 412be64088
feat: Make the command "config" a subcommand (#11282)
* feat: make the command "config" a subcommand

* fix: backwards compatible
support telegraf *filters* config
2022-06-15 21:28:18 +02:00
Sebastian Spaink 4ab7253bc8
chore: Update Go to 1.18.1 (#10961) 2022-04-13 16:50:39 -05:00
Joshua Powers 76b1737368
docs: update rpm/deb instructions with stable URLs (#10905) 2022-03-31 07:25:07 -06:00
Sebastian Spaink 1898c51c67
docs: fix contribute button link (#10904) 2022-03-28 11:02:17 -05:00
Sebastian Spaink 1f7cd1d4a4
docs: improve documentation around contribution (#10825) 2022-03-28 09:47:02 -06:00
Joshua Powers d3935414b5
chore: readme escape rpm variables 2022-01-18 16:38:16 -07:00
Sebastian Spaink 00325f20c0
chore: only check new issues with Go linter (#10054) 2021-11-03 15:57:44 -05:00
Joshua Powers 5b1c9f3c4c
fix: update readme.md to point at latest docs URL 2021-11-03 12:41:07 -06:00
Sebastian Spaink 79dadd3da8
chore: add Super Linter Github Action (#10014) 2021-11-02 14:03:24 -06:00
Joshua Powers 488568cafc
fix: update readme to align with other docs (#10005) 2021-10-27 07:11:43 -06:00
Joshua Powers c669874750
docs: update README with info on package repos (#9964) 2021-10-20 14:05:57 -06:00
Mya 4d254bde1d
chore: update readme go version from 1.14 to 1.17 (#9944) 2021-10-18 18:25:03 -05:00
Alan Pope 9e004623e0
Update README.md
Sorry, unbreaking the broken commit to master I did earlier. 
Won't do it again, promise!
2021-09-21 18:39:48 +01:00
Alan Pope 8133fd83a8 Reduce README size/complexity 2021-09-21 12:02:13 +01:00
Michael Hall b806ad8848
docs: Add list of 3rd party builds to the README (#8576) 2021-09-16 13:14:41 -05:00
Alan Pope 81eed8d436
docs: Move nightly builds (#9747) 2021-09-16 12:22:24 -05:00
John Seekins 435c2a6e33
feat: add inputs.mdstat to gather from /proc/mdstat collection (#9101) 2021-08-31 17:04:32 -05:00
Samantha Wang 9ac5ae72d2
docs: update links (#9632) 2021-08-24 14:18:08 -06:00
Jacob Marble bfcd0f6bb1
feat: OpenTelemetry output plugin (#9228) 2021-08-04 16:11:55 -04:00
Sebastian Spaink 4928d5b30e
docs: Add logo (#9574) 2021-08-03 15:03:33 -06:00
Thomas Casteleyn c56a652b4d
Improve documentation (#9457) 2021-07-06 17:20:53 -04:00
Gabi Davar 138c204388
add OpenTelemetry entry (#9464) 2021-07-01 09:59:44 -05:00
Sven Rebhan 908ad2f6ce
Generic SQL input (#8735) 2021-06-15 13:10:52 -06:00
Alexander Emelin 0fd0ae0953
Add WebSocket output plugin (#9188) 2021-06-03 22:53:38 -06:00
reimda e289612ff3
Add SQL output plugin (#9280) 2021-06-03 22:49:55 -06:00
SomKen b3f5a15410
Add Freebsd armv7 URL for nightly builds / organize (#9268) 2021-05-12 20:20:04 -05:00
Paweł Żak ff2992ed21
New DPDK input plugin (#8883) 2021-04-28 09:54:22 -06:00
Sven Rebhan 1eb47e245c
Add input plugin for KNX home automation bus (#7048) 2021-03-18 08:39:44 -06:00
gkatzioura 5085f595ac
Bigquery output Plugin (#8634) 2021-03-12 12:16:45 -05:00
Todd Campbell ed468f4aa7
Fix output name to match directory name for sensu output plugin (#8960)
Signed-off-by: Todd Campbell <todd@sensu.io>
2021-03-09 14:39:57 -08:00
Pmoranga 74d4836c25
Nfsclient input: (Reopen of PR 1491 and 1684) (#4615) 2021-03-05 09:56:28 -05:00
Paweł Żak 17efd172b7
Clearing LGTM alerts and warnings (#8923) 2021-03-03 14:56:31 -05:00
Marcin Lewandowski 5e3d7b8a16
Input plugin for RavenDB (#8834) 2021-03-03 14:37:06 -05:00
Caleb Hailey cc61251cc9
Sensu Go Output Plugin for Telegraf (#8398) 2021-03-03 13:56:42 -05:00
Jason Kim (Jun Chul Kim) 9075ae5175
Add MessagePack output data format (#8828) 2021-03-02 14:48:58 -05:00
Ben Keith 2cf4b751be
SignalFx Output (#6714)
* [outputs.signalfx] Add output plugin for SignalFX

This output plugin converts the `telegraf.Metrics` into signalfx
`datapoint`s and then transmits them to the ingest servers using
signalfx golang client lib.

As of this commit, the client lib is allowed to pick sane defaults
and none of its fields are overridable via telegraf config. This
can be changed in the future if needed.

The unit tests only test for conversion of `telegraf.Metric`s to
the `datapoint` structs. All code that executes after that is
assumed to be tested in the signalfx client lib itself (and not
worth writing end-to-end tests for).

Further enhancements:

 - Custom ingest urls
 - Better batching
 - More extensive tests
 - Support for events, sent by whitelist only

Co-authored-by: Ben Keith <benkeith@splunk.com>
Co-authored-by: Akshay <akshay.moghe@gmail.com>
Co-authored-by: Jay Camp <jcamp@splunk.com>
2021-02-25 15:30:01 -05:00
Samantha Wang a790529bdd
update min Go version in Telegraf readme (#8846) 2021-02-12 10:09:17 -08:00
MaciejMis 9166a16577
New Intel PowerStat input plugin (#8488) 2020-12-10 13:23:27 -07:00
Andrey Klyachkin a748421123
add support for linux/ppc64le (#8432) 2020-11-30 16:58:03 -05:00